Extraction of the distribution function $h^{\perp}_{1T}$ from experimental data

High Energy Physics - Phenomenology 2015-03-05 v2

Abstract

We attempt an extraction of the pretzelosity distribution (h1Th^{\perp}_{1T}) from preliminary COMPASS, HERMES, and JLAB experimental data on sin(3ϕhϕS)\sin(3\phi_h - \phi_S) asymmetry on proton, and effective deuteron and neutron targets. The resulting distributions, albeit with big errors, for the first time show tendency for up-quark pretzelosity to be positive and down-quark pretzelosity to be negative. A model relation of pretzelosity distribution and orbital angular momentum of quarks is used to estimate contributions of up and down quarks.
